Impact of Gut Microbiota Composition on Onset and Progression of Chronic Non-Communicable Diseases
In recent years, mounting scientific evidence has emerged regarding the evaluation of the putative correlation between the gut microbiota composition and the presence of chronic non-communicable diseases (NCDs), such as diabetes mellitus, chronic kidney disease, and arterial hypertension.
